Abstract

A field experiment was carried out at Sardarkrushinagar during 2006-07 and 2007-08 to study the effect of nitrogen, phosphorus and bio-fertilizers on yield and nutrient dynamics of fenugreek. The experiment consisting of sixteen treatment combinations with two levels each of nitrogen (10 and 20 kg N/ha) and phosphorus (9 and 18 kg P/ha) as well as four levels of bio-fertilizer (control, seed inoculation with Rhizobium,PSB and Rhizobium+PSB) was laid in factorial RBD with three replications. Application of 20 kg N and 18 kg P/ha significantly increased plant height, dry matter accumulation, yield attributes, seed yield, straw yield, net return, benefit cost ratio,N, P and K content and uptake by seed and straw of fenugreek over their respective lower levels. Combined inoculation of seed with Rhizobium and phosphorus solublising bacteria resulted the highest plant height , dry matter accumulation, yield attributes, seed yield, straw yield, net return, benefit cost ratio N, P & K content and uptake by seed and straw followed by Rhizobium. Thus, higher yield, net return, B:C and nutrient uptake in fenugreek can be realised with the application of 20 kg nitrogen, 18 kg P/ha with seed inoculation by Rhizobium and phosphorus solublising bacteria.
